Section 4 - Connecting to a Wireless Network

Connect a Wireless Client to your Router

The easiest way to connect your wireless devices to the router is with WPS (Wi-Fi Protected Setup). Most wireless devices such
as wireless adapters, media players, Blu-ray DVD players, wireless printers and cameras will have a WPS button (or a software
utility with WPS) that you can press to connect to the DWR-118 router. Please refer to your user manual for the wireless device
you want to connect to make sure you understand how to enable WPS. Once you know, follow the steps below:
Step 1 - Press the WPS button on the DWR-118 for about 3 second. The Wi-Fi LEDs on the top will start to blink.
Step 2 - Within 2 minutes, press the WPS button on your wireless client (or launch the software utility and start the WPS
process).
Step 3 - Allow up to 1 minute for your connection to be configured. Once the Wi-Fi light stops blinking, you will be connected
and your wireless connection will be protect with WPA2 encryption.
